在移动互联网时代,视频已经成为人们获取信息、娱乐休闲的重要方式。随着HTML5技术的普及,越来越多的开发者开始使用HTML5 Video标签来嵌入视频。本文将详细介绍如何在安卓系统下完美应用HTML5 Video,让你轻松实现手机视频播放不求人。
一、HTML5 Video基本介绍
HTML5 Video标签是HTML5中新增的一个功能,用于在网页中嵌入视频。它支持多种视频格式,如MP4、WebM、Ogg等,并且可以在不同浏览器和设备上流畅播放。
1.1 支持的视频格式
- MP4:最常用的视频格式,兼容性较好。
- WebM:Google开发的视频格式,具有较好的压缩效果。
- Ogg:由Xiph.org基金会开发的视频格式,支持多种音频和视频编码。
1.2 Video标签属性
controls:是否显示视频控件,如播放、暂停、音量等。autoplay:是否自动播放视频。loop:是否循环播放视频。muted:是否静音播放视频。
二、在安卓系统下使用HTML5 Video
2.1 确保安卓设备支持HTML5 Video
目前,大多数安卓设备都支持HTML5 Video。但为了确保兼容性,建议在开发过程中测试不同品牌和型号的安卓设备。
2.2 使用Video标签嵌入视频
以下是一个简单的示例,展示如何使用HTML5 Video标签嵌入视频:
<video width="320" height="240" controls>
<source src="movie.mp4" type="video/mp4">
您的浏览器不支持Video标签。
</video>
2.3 优化视频播放性能
为了提高视频播放性能,可以考虑以下方法:
- 选择合适的视频格式和编码方式,如H.264编码。
- 对视频进行压缩,减小文件大小。
- 使用HTTP缓存,提高视频加载速度。
2.4 处理不同分辨率和屏幕尺寸
为了确保视频在不同设备上都能正常播放,需要根据设备屏幕尺寸和分辨率调整视频播放器大小。以下是一个示例:
<video width="100%" height="auto" controls>
<source src="movie.mp4" type="video/mp4">
您的浏览器不支持Video标签。
</video>
2.5 适配不同网络环境
针对不同网络环境,可以设置不同分辨率的视频源。以下是一个示例:
<video width="100%" height="auto" controls>
<source src="movie_360p.mp4" type="video/mp4" label="360p">
<source src="movie_720p.mp4" type="video/mp4" label="720p">
您的浏览器不支持Video标签。
</video>
三、总结
HTML5 Video在安卓系统下的应用越来越广泛,本文详细介绍了如何在安卓设备上使用HTML5 Video标签嵌入视频,并提供了优化播放性能和适配不同设备的方法。希望本文能帮助你轻松实现手机视频播放不求人。
